Personality disorders and disruptive behavior disorders are among the most complex clinical presentations in adult mental health — not because they’re untreatable, but because they require highly specialized, structured approaches that most general outpatient practices aren’t equipped to provide. At Avatar Behavioral Health in East Brunswick, NJ, our clinical team is trained in DBT, Schema Therapy, Mentalization-Based Treatment (MBT), and structured CBT — the most effective evidence-based approaches for personality disorder treatment in adults.

We treat the full range of DSM-5 personality disorder clusters — Cluster A (odd/eccentric: Paranoid, Schizoid, Schizotypal), Cluster B (dramatic/emotional: Antisocial, Borderline, Histrionic, Narcissistic), and Cluster C (anxious/fearful: Avoidant, Dependent, OCPD) — as well as Oppositional Defiant Disorder, Conduct Disorder, Intermittent Explosive Disorder, and related impulse-control conditions.

Obsessive-Compulsive Personality Disorder (OCPD) is characterized by perfectionism, rigidity, and a need for control — and is distinct from OCD. People with OCPD typically experience their traits as positive, while those with OCD experience obsessions and compulsions as unwanted and distressing. Treatment approaches differ significantly.

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) is a structured, skills-based treatment that addresses emotional dysregulation, impulsivity, interpersonal difficulties, and distress tolerance — the core features of many personality disorders. It combines individual therapy with a group skills training component.

Personality disorders are primarily treated with psychotherapy. Medication may be used to target specific symptoms — such as mood instability, impulsivity, or co-occurring depression and anxiety. Our psychiatrists conduct evaluation and provide medication management when clinically appropriate.
